2024 seeds. ‘Cherokee Purple' is said to have been given to a Tennessee family by the Cherokees over 100 years ago. This treasured tomato has just the right balance of sweetness and even a hint of smoke, making it a winner in taste tests. From summer to tall, you'll harvest more than enough 10-12 oz. tomatoes from this well-regarded heirloom variety.
Provide support for vigorous vines that reach 6' or more. This packet yields approximately 20 plants when started indoors.
When to sow outside: For mild climates only: 1 to 2 weeks after your average last frost date, and when soil temperature is at least 60°F.
When to start inside: RECOMMENDED.
4 to 6 weeks before transplanting.
Transplant when air temperature is 45°F or warmer, usually 1 to 2 weeks after your last average frost date. Ideal soil temperature for germination is 70°-90°F.
